New Apartment!! It was tough getting up this morning after such a massive night but we were up early ready for our 10am class. Before going to class we headed to the supermarket and bought some things for the house like toilet paper, oil, salt, coffee and some things for dinner. It was then time for our first dive class which involved a very hot classroom and watching dive instruction films. The power kept going off (which happens constantly here) and in the end we had to resort to the Padi book to answer the comprehension quiz. By 12pm we had to get ready for our boat trip to the Cays (famous part of the island) where a bunch of islands cling together amongst crystal clear blue water. It took ages for the staff to get everyone together for our boat trip but after an hour of running around we were all set. Blue sky's, a dive boat, beers and snorkeling equipment and we were off. The boat trip was short but incredibly scenic giving us a great look at the island and the outer Cays. When we arrived at the cays we headed to a little island which was packed with people, carribean music and lots of families enjoying their Sunday. We anchored the boat and then made our way on to the island, walked around a bit and then headed straight into the water. The water was so warm and the visibility - perfect, we swam, snorkeled and enjoyed every minute of remote Carribean island life. Around 5pm we headed back to Utila and our new friend Chris (who will be joining us in the divecourse) decided also to move in to our apartment. The rest of the afternoon I walked around the tiny town of Utila and picked up a few groceries and chatted with some locals. In the evening we had our first house dinner where Even cooked us all these borrito type things which turned out really nice. Everyone was quite tired and headed to bed early which surely a good idea considering class starts at 7:30am tommorow morning!!
